We leave our campground "city water" connection ON, unless we're leaving the RV.
It's safer to only use "city" when "home" and not asleep.
Many RVers use "city" to fill their fresh water tank and run the Pump to draw water. Advantage of doing that, is the pump's noisy and if you hear it run when nobody's using water, there's a leak somewhere. Time to investigate.
Most boat owners don't leave "city water" connected at the marina.
